Key Storylines
Boise State’s momentum. The Broncos are clicking on offense and have shown the ability to break games open. Against UNLV last week, they racked up 558 yards of offense and won by a score of 56-31. They will carry confidence into this contest as they try to stay perfect in Mountain West play for the year.
Nevada’s struggles. Nevada is 1-6 on the season and they are 0-6 against FBS opponents for the season. The Wolf Pack’s recent 24-22 loss to New Mexico featured solid passing from Carter Jones. Jones went 23/29 for 202 yards. But Nevada struggled running the ball and stopping the run and they extended their conference losing streak to 14 games in the process. Nevada will not be expected to put an end to that losing streak here.
Turnovers and Big-Plays. Boise State’s ability to generate turnovers and special-teams plays gives them an edge. We saw that last week when they scored in a pick-six against UNLV. Nevada will have to avoid turning the ball over if they want to get a shocking win here.
Quarterback Play
Boise State’s Maddux Madsen has been efficient and consistent. He produced 253 yards and four touchdowns in the win over UNLV. Madsen has 15 touchdown passes to just six interceptions so far this season. Nevada’s Carter Jones has shown promise in his limited starts. He completed over 79% of his passes against New Mexico, but he has three touchdown passes and three interceptions on the year and needs to improve on that ratio.
